Replacing the fur trim on a copyright coat is a growing trend among consumers seeking click here more ethical options, and the expense can vary considerably. The process itself usually involves a professional technician skilled in delicate garment alterations and often requires sourcing a suitable faux fur that matches the original's aesthetic and durability. Usually, the total price tag for a full fur replacement ranges from anywhere between $300 and $800, although more complex replacements, especially on older or more damaged jackets, might exceed this figure. The work involved, which is a significant portion of the total expense, depends on the jacket's design and the intricacy of the fur's attachment. Some firms offer DIY kits, but attempting this without experience can often damage the piece, leading to more expensive repairs later on. Ultimately, careful research and choosing a reputable specialist are crucial for a successful and satisfactory fur replacement.
